MUT sets up jab site on campus for students, staff
Updated | By Gcinokuhle Malinga
Mangosuthu University of Technology (MUT) students and staff can now easily get their Covid-19 jabs on campus.

MUT opened a vaccination site at the main campus on Tuesday in hopes of increasing the vaccination of staff and students.
This as the institution noted a discouraging factor among the university population who previously needed to queue at the Umlazi Township D Section Clinic and Prince Mshiyeni Hospital for their jabs as per arrangements with the Health Department.
Head of the Clinic at MUT Nomusa Mkhwanazi says at the heart of having the site on campus is to help make the process convenient for the MUT community, including its over 600 staff compliment.
"Our targets are not defined by numbers because our intention is to vaccinate everyone that is eligible and willing to vaccinate at this stage.
"In our books, we have more than 13 000 students. If they are all willing and eligible to vaccinate, then we aim to vaccinate everyone, that will be determined by the demand for service."
Meanwhile, DUT has set up a temporary vaccination centre for one week at the Hostel school where students and staff can get their jabs starting from Wednesday.
